Since the daemon doesn't need to startup every time it wants to update the values it's very fast and easy on the system. Also, the statistics are very fine grained since the files are updated every 10 seconds by default. . The collected information can be used to find current performance bottlenecks (performance analysis) and predict future system load (capacity planning). . It supports a wide range of audio formats, can stream video to iTunes, XBMC and other compatible clients, has support for Apple's Remote iPhone/iPod application and can stream music to AirPlay devices like the AirPort Express. . It also features RSP support for Roku's SoundBridge devices and MPD support for Music Player Daemon clients. . Built-in, on-the-fly decoding support enables serving popular free music formats like FLAC, Ogg Vorbis or Musepack to those clients that do not otherwise support them. It can be used to access values collected by collectd or dispatch new values and notifications to the daemon. This allows for integration with other applications such as monitoring solutions. . This extension provides PAM (Pluggable Authentication Modules) integration. PAM is a system of libraries that handle the authentication tasks of applications and services. The library provides a stable API for applications to defer to for authentication tasks. The goal of this package is to be a drop-in replacement for the original LooseVersion. It implements an identical interface and comparison logic to LooseVersion. The only major change is that a looseversion.LooseVersion is comparable to a distutils.version.LooseVersion, which means tools should not need to worry whether all dependencies that use LooseVersion have migrated. It allows commands to be executed across large groups of servers. This means systems can be easily managed, but data can also be easily gathered. Quick introspection into running systems becomes a reality. . Remote execution is usually used to set up a certain state on a remote system. Salt addresses this problem as well, the salt state system uses salt state files to define the state a server needs to be in. . Between the remote execution system, and state management Salt addresses the backbone of cloud and data center management. .
